Walking with Mindfulness: Urban Strolls for Inner Peace

Urban Stroll

Walking is not just an activity; it can be a form of meditation, a way to reconnect with yourself and the world around you. In the hustle and bustle of urban life, taking a mindful stroll can offer a much-needed break, a moment of calm amidst the chaos.

The Benefits of Urban Strolls

  • Relieve stress and anxiety
  • Improve focus and concentration
  • Boost creativity and inspiration
  • Enhance overall well-being

Tips for Walking Mindfully in the City

  1. Start by setting an intention for your walk, whether it's to relax, clear your mind, or simply enjoy the surroundings.
  2. Pay attention to your breath and the sensations in your body as you walk. Stay present in the moment.
  3. Observe the sights, sounds, and smells of the city without judgment. Embrace the urban landscape as it is.
  4. Engage all your senses – touch the textures of building walls, listen to the hum of traffic, smell the aromas from local eateries.
  5. Take occasional breaks to pause, breathe, and appreciate the beauty hidden in the city's nooks and crannies.
